Commercial Law

Location: United States
Experience Type: Virtual Experience
  • Share This: Share Commercial Law on FacebookShare Commercial Law on LinkedInShare Commercial Law on X

Immerse yourself in the world of Bird & Bird and experience life as a junior lawyer with us.

Immerse yourself in the world of an international law firm and discover what life is like as a junior solicitor at Bird & Bird.

Experience life at the firm and learn directly from us in your own time and in your own space with this virtual experience programme. Complete three modules that will encourage you to apply law theory to work situations at Bird & Bird; develop your commercial awareness, skills and knowledge; and practice reviewing, drafting and analysing legal documents for clients. Learn directly from us 

The programme takes 7-8 hours to complete, and you will need a tablet, PC or laptop to access the programme online. 

At the end of the programme, you will earn a certificate to share with prospective employers and your professional network, as well as a recruiter-approved guide on how to showcase this new experience during the recruitment process at Bird & Bird.

This programme is open to all. There are no entry requirements to complete this programme and no previous experience of law is required.

Skills Learned:

  • Review grounds for a trade mark infringement claim and prepare a memo for a client
    Develop your understanding of the steps involved in commencing IP litigation

    • Legal Research
    • Legal Application
    • Written Communication
  • Drafting a software licence agreement
    Understanding important provisions and practising your drafting

    • Commercial Awareness
    • Risk Analysis
    • Contract Drafting
  • Patent analysis
    Examine a patent and use your analysis to advise the client

    • Intellectual Property Law
    • Legal Writing
    • Written Communication
